Go语言未来发展三大亮点_它比传统线程更节省资源_Q Go语言在哪些领域有广泛应用

Go语言未来发展三大亮点

Go语言的未来看起来非常光明,主要因为它有以下三个明显的优势:

1. 性能优越和高并发

Go语言的goroutine非常轻量,比传统的线程更高效,能够处理大量并发任务,特别适合服务器端开发。它比传统线程更节省资源,启动速度快,能够更好地利用计算资源。

传统线程 Go语言goroutine
占用资源多 占用资源少
启动速度慢 启动速度快

2. 生态系统的不断扩展

Go语言有丰富的标准库,包括网络编程、文件处理等,还拥有活跃的开源社区和强大的开发工具,如gofmt、go test、go build,大大提高了开发效率。

3. 企业和社区的广泛支持

很多大型企业如Google、Netflix、Uber等都开始使用Go语言进行开发,证明了其可靠性和高性能。同时,Go语言有一个庞大的社区,提供技术支持和教育资源。

总结和建议

Go语言因其出色的性能、不断扩展的生态系统以及广泛的社区和企业支持,未来发展前景非常光明。建议开发者参与开源项目、学习经典书籍和教程、参加社区活动,进一步提升自己的Go语言技能。

相关问答FAQs

Q: Go语言未来发展前景如何?

A: Go语言拥有广泛的应用场景和强大的性能,未来发展前景非常乐观。用户群体持续增长,适用于云原生应用开发,技术持续发展和社区支持良好,且在大规模项目开发方面具有独特优势。

Q: Go语言在哪些领域有广泛应用?

A: Go语言在网络编程、分布式系统、云原生应用、系统工具和区块链等多个领域有广泛应用。

Q: 学习Go语言有什么好处?

A: 学习Go语言简单易学、高性能、便于并发编程、适用于云原生应用,且拥有强大的标准库。